United (URI) stock still a buy now? Analysis covers market trend analysis, technical support levels, institutional inflows with daily market insights and expert commentary. United Rentals Inc. (URI) closed at $962.92, gaining 2.59% in the latest session. The stock currently sits between a support zone near $914.77 and a resistance level around $1,011.07, with today’s move reflecting renewed buying interest.
